Annonce

Important, migration recommandée : WordPress 2.6.3 est disponible en français.À lire avant la migration !
Annonce 1 : Le Codex en français a besoin de vous pour avancer !
Annonce 2 : Avant de poster, n'oubliez pas de faire une petite Recherche et de lire les règles de ce forum.
Annonce 3 : Lisez notre blog, il regorge de bonnes informations.
  • Index
  •  » Thèmes
  •  » Comment alterner mes widgets avec le code en dur dans ma sidebar ?

#1 09-06-2008 00:50:51

radiCarl
Passionné WP
Lieu: Québec
Date d'inscription: 17-11-2006
Messages: 102
Site web

Comment alterner mes widgets avec le code en dur dans ma sidebar ?

WordPress 2.5.1
- i3Theme :


Bonjour,

Je n'aime pas trop utiliser les widgets du fait que je ne saisis pas comment, dans ma sidebar, les alterner avec des onglets écrit en "dur. En effet, du moment que j'utilise un Widget, il semble que je ne peux plus rajouter aucun onglet écrit en dur. Si bien que ne peux finalement utiliser mes Widget qu'après mes onglets écris en dur, tout au fond de mes sidebars. Or, j'aimerais bien afficher le Widget "dernier commentaire" en haut de ma sidebar de droite... sans pour autant qu'il soit le seul élément de ma sidebar.

Voir mon blog

Voilà, j'espère que vous comprenez ma requête.
Si vous voulez bien m'aider, je vous laisse le code de ma sidebar. Merci

Code:

  1. <div class="dbx-group" id="sidebar-right">
  2.  
  3. <!-- RSS blog -->
  4.    
  5.       <div id="echo" class="dbx-box">
  6.         <h3 class="dbx-handle"><?php _e('Actualit&eacute; blogosph&eacute;rique'); ?></h3>
  7.         <div class="dbx-content">
  8.           <ul>
  9.             <script type="text/javascript" src="http://www.google.com/reader/ui/publisher-fr.js"></script>
  10. <script type="text/javascript" src="http://www.google.com/reader/public/javascript/user/09911964324298555909/label/rss?n=5&callback=GRC_p(%7Bc%3A%22-%22%2Ct%3A%22%22%2Cs%3A%22false%22%2Cb%3A%22false%22%7D)%3Bnew%20GRC"></script>
  11.           </ul>
  12.         </div>
  13.       </div>
  14. <!-- RSS blog -->
  15. <!-- commentaires -->
  16. <div id="echo" class="dbx-box">
  17.         <h3 class="dbx-handle"><?php _e('Derniers commentaires'); ?></h3>
  18.         <div class="dbx-content">
  19.           <ul>
  20. <?php recent_comments(); ?>
  21.   </ul>
  22.         </div>
  23.       </div>
  24.  
  25. <!-- commentaires -->
  26.  
  27. <!-- meta -->
  28.       <!--sidebox start -->
  29.       <div id="meta" class="dbx-box">
  30.         <h3 class="dbx-handle">Liens M&eacute;tas</h3>
  31.         <div class="dbx-content">
  32.           <ul>
  33.           <!-- Top Blogues -->
  34.  
  35. <div align="center"><script language="javascript" src="http://www.ToutLeMondeEnBlogue.com/tag.aspx?id=2749">
  36. </script><a href="http://www.topblogues.com/opinion/">
  37. <img src="http://topblogues.com/visits/hit/1517" alt="TopBlogues" />
  38. </a>
  39.  </div>
  40.  <?php wp_register('<li class="site_admin">','</li>'); ?>
  41.           <li class="rss"><a title="histoire de suivre mes nouveaux articles instantan&eacute;ment" href="/radicarl.net/abonnement-rss" >Inscription &agrave; mon flux <abbr title="Really Simple Syndication">RSS</abbr></a></li>
  42.   <li class="arobas"><a href="mailto:carlboileau@videotron.ca" title="courriel">&Eacute;crivez-moi</a> </li>
  43. <li class="facebook"><a title="rejoindre le groupe des lecteurs de ce blogue" href="http://www.facebook.com/group.php?gid=22618090466&ref=mf" target="_blank">Groupe facebook des lecteurs</a></li>
  44. <li class="liens"><a title="Qui parle de mon blogue dans la blogosph&egrave;re" href="/technoratie" >Liens entrants</a></li>
  45. <li class="wordpress"><a href="http://www.wordpress-fr.net/" title="Site de la communaut&eacute; des utilisateurs francophones de WordPress">WordPress</a></li>
  46. <li class="loginout"><?php wp_loginout(); ?></li>
  47.           </ul>
  48.         </div>
  49.       </div>
  50.       <!--sidebox end -->
  51. <!-- meta -->
  52.  
  53. <!--RSS Technos-->
  54.    <div id="techno" class="dbx-box">
  55.         <h3 class="dbx-handle"><?php _e('Actualit&eacute; sciences & technos'); ?></h3>
  56.         <div class="dbx-content">
  57.           <ul>
  58. <script type="text/javascript" src="http://www.google.com/reader/ui/publisher-fr.js"></script>
  59. <script type="text/javascript" src="http://www.google.com/reader/public/javascript/user/09911964324298555909/label/Web 2.0?n=5&callback=GRC_p(%7Bc%3A%22-%22%2Ct%3A%22%22%2Cs%3A%22false%22%2Cb%3A%22false%22%7D)%3Bnew%20GRC"></script>
  60.           </ul>
  61.         </div>
  62.       </div>
  63.       <!--RSS Technos-->
  64.      
  65.        <!--causes -->
  66.    <div id="causes" class="dbx-box">
  67.        <div align="center">  <h3 class="dbx-handle"><?php _e('Responsabilit&eacute;s sociales'); ?></h3></div>
  68.         <div class="dbx-content">
  69.           <ul>
  70.  <div align="center">Solidarit&eacute; avec &Eacute;cosoci&eacute;t&eacute;
  71. <a href="http://slapp.ecosociete.org/fr/node/add/signature" <img src="http://radicarl.net/wp-content/uploads/multimedia/gif/slapp.gif"
  72.  width="180" height="105" border="0" /></a><br />
  73. <li><a title="Spins blogosph&eacute;riques" href="/radicarl.net/causes-politiques-et-spins-blogospheriques" >voir mes causes politiques</a></li>
  74. <li><a title="groupe facebook" href="http://www.facebook.com/groups.php?id=624281067" >voir mes groupes sur facebook</a></li> </div>
  75.     </ul>
  76.       </div>
  77. </div>
  78.  <!--causes -->
  79.  
  80. <!-- Liens-->
  81. <div id="Liens" class="dbx-box">
  82.         <h3 class="dbx-handle"><?php _e('Liens Internet'); ?></h3>
  83.         <div class="dbx-content">
  84.           <ul>
  85. <?php wp_list_bookmarks('category_orderby=id&show_images=1&orderby=name&show_rating=0&show_updated=0'); ?>
  86.         </ul>
  87.         </div>
  88.       </div>
  89. <!-- Liens-->
  90.  
  91. <!--RSS amis-->
  92.    <div id="amis" class="dbx-box">
  93.         <h3 class="dbx-handle"><?php _e('Actualit&eacute; des amis'); ?></h3>
  94.         <div class="dbx-content">
  95.           <ul>
  96.  <script type="text/javascript" src="http://www.google.com/reader/ui/publisher-fr.js"></script>
  97. <script type="text/javascript" src="http://www.google.com/reader/public/javascript/user/09911964324298555909/label/amis?n=5&callback=GRC_p(%7Bc%3A%22-%22%2Ct%3A%22%22%2Cs%3A%22false%22%2Cb%3A%22false%22%7D)%3Bnew%20GRC"></script>
  98.       </ul>
  99.         </div>
  100.       </div>
  101.       <!--RSS amis-->
  102.  
  103.  
  104.  <!--MP3-->
  105.    <div id="MP3" class="dbx-box">
  106.         <h3 class="dbx-handle"><?php _e('Dernier album &eacute;cout&eacute;'); ?></h3>
  107.         <div class="dbx-content">
  108.           <ul>
  109. <div align="center"><a title="voir les couvertures" href="/radicarl.net/musique" >mes 100 derniers albums &eacute;cout&eacute;s</a></li> <?php // static page 2 ?>
  110.  <?php get_wp_itunes(1);?><br />
  111.       </ul>
  112.         </div>
  113.       </div>
  114.       <!--MP3-->
  115.  
  116. <!--affiliation-->
  117.    <div id="affiliations" class="dbx-box">
  118.         <h3 class="dbx-handle"><?php _e('Affiliations'); ?></h3>
  119.         <div class="dbx-content">
  120.           <ul>
  121. <div align="center"> <a href="http://www.projetmontreal.org/?lang=fr" title="Projet Montr&eacute;al" target="_blank"><img src="/wp-content/themes/ego/images/projet-montreal.jpg" width="110" height="50" border="0" /></a><br />
  122.  <a href="http://plumesouverainiste.com/blogueurs-souverainistes/" title="Blogues souverains" target="_blank"><img src="/wp-content/themes/ego/images/blogue-souverain.gif" width="153" height="41" border="0" /></a><br />
  123.      <a href="http://uhec.net/gauchistes-2/" title="Blogues gauchistes" target="_blank"><img src="/wp-content/themes/ego/images/gauchiste.jpg" width="153" height="41" border="0" /></a><br /></div>
  124.     </ul>
  125.         </div>
  126.       </div>
  127.   <!--affiliation-->
  128.   <?php if ( !function_exists('dynamic_sidebar') || !dynamic_sidebar(2) ) : ?>     
  129.  
  130.  
  131.  
  132.   <?php endif; ?>
  133.  
  134. </div><!--/sidebar -->

Hors ligne

 

#2 09-06-2008 11:24:56

Comme une image
Burpeur Wordpress
Lieu: Paris (enfin presque)
Date d'inscription: 30-01-2008
Messages: 1637
Site web

Re: Comment alterner mes widgets avec le code en dur dans ma sidebar ?

Je me demande si ce que tu appelles « onglets codés en dur » ne seraient pas, tout simplement, des widgets texte.
Tu peux en créer autant que tu veux et les placer dans ta sidebar dynamique, et du moment qu'ils respectent la structure TITRE + CONTENU, tu peux mettre le contenu XHTML de ton choix dedans.

Sinon, il te faudrait créer un simple widget pour gérer ton contenu spécifique, et ça, je ne sais pas faire mais ça ne doit pas être trop compliqué de trouver le mode d'emploi à coup de Google.


Outils de base : Firefox+Firebug, Google-est-mon-ami™, Notepad++. Avec ça, on règle 78,24% des problèmes wink
Pour aller plus loin : Côt côt codex FR EN ! WAMP/LAMP/MAMP

« On paie mal un maître en ne restant toujours que l'élève. » — F. Nietzsche

Hors ligne

 

#3 12-06-2008 09:41:03

grand chef
Membre WP
Date d'inscription: 12-06-2008
Messages: 1

Re: Comment alterner mes widgets avec le code en dur dans ma sidebar ?

Salut...

J'avais eu à peu près le même soucis. La solution serait de déclarer plusieurs WAR aux différents endroits de ta sidebar ou tu désires mettre un widget (par exemple sidebar1, sidebar2). Va voir ici : http://www.css4design.com/blog/les-widg … dgetisator
en sachant que lorsque tu vas faire un copié collé il faudra changer les guillemets.

En éspérant t'avoir aidé

Hors ligne

 

#4 18-06-2008 18:09:34

radiCarl
Passionné WP
Lieu: Québec
Date d'inscription: 17-11-2006
Messages: 102
Site web

Re: Comment alterner mes widgets avec le code en dur dans ma sidebar ?

Merci Comme une image, je viens d'apprendre la juste expression pour décrire les widgets texte.
Hug, grand Chef, en effet, tu viens de me refiler la bonne solution. Maintenant, il n'en demeure qu'à moi de l'intégrer.

Merci à vous

Hors ligne

 
  • Index
  •  » Thèmes
  •  » Comment alterner mes widgets avec le code en dur dans ma sidebar ?

Pied de page des forums

Propulsé par PunBB 1.2.20
© Copyright 2005-2006 WordPress France